Главная страница
Top.Mail.Ru    Яндекс.Метрика
Текущий архив: 2007.05.13;
Скачать: CL | DM;

Вниз

Как связать TrayIcon c PopupMenu в KOL?   Найти похожие ветки 

 
StRaNNiK   (2006-07-24 10:29) [0]

Как связать TrayIcon c PopupMenu  в KOL? Что-то свойства у TrayIcon такого не нашел :(


 
mdw ©   (2006-07-25 13:39) [1]

примерно так:
procedure TJMCtrlMainForm.TrayIconMouse(Sender: PObj; Message: Word);
var P: TPoint;
begin
   case Message of
     WM_RBUTTONUP: begin
       GetCursorPos( P );
       pmMain.PopupEx( P.x, P.y );
     end;
   end;
end;


 
Моторокер   (2006-08-08 16:49) [2]

Подобное меню не закрывается автоматически, приходится выбирать к.л. пункт, чтобы его закрыть.


 
Моторокер   (2006-09-26 17:39) [3]

Нашёл:
     SetForegroundWindow(Form.Handle); // чтобы меню закрывалось автоматом
     GetCursorPos(p); // узнаем позицию курсора
     popMenu.PopUp(p.x, p.y); // выводим в этой позиции меню
     PostMessage(Form.Handle, WM_NULL, 0, 0); // чтобы меню закрывалось автоматом



Страницы: 1 вся ветка

Текущий архив: 2007.05.13;
Скачать: CL | DM;

Наверх




Память: 0.47 MB
Время: 0.034 c
2-1176981626
lewka
2007-04-19 15:20
2007.05.13
Удаление строк в Access из собственного приложения


5-1153477310
Andrik
2006-07-21 14:21
2007.05.13
Как получить указатель на экземпляр класса из егоже метода


11-1153722586
StRaNNiK
2006-07-24 10:29
2007.05.13
Как связать TrayIcon c PopupMenu в KOL?


2-1177401630
Magedon
2007-04-24 12:00
2007.05.13
Аддон к Ворду


2-1177506562
I-New
2007-04-25 17:09
2007.05.13
Вопрос про TlistBox